On April 24th, China's new generation of space "couriers" - the Qingzhou cargo spacecraft - was officially unveiled. Its initial prototype test spacecraft is scheduled to make its maiden flight this year, and the first prototype spacecraft is planned to have factory conditions next year and be able to carry out space station cargo transportation missions. The light boat cargo spaceship was developed by the Institute of Microsatellite Innovation of the Chinese Academy of Sciences. It is a light, small and fast spaceship with "low cost, high reliability, high strain and high intelligence". It is also an important part of China's space station's heaven and earth cargo transport system. It has the characteristics of moderate transport capacity, fast and flexible, and outstanding benefits. It will further enhance the safety and reliability of the space station's supplies, especially the heterogeneous backup capability, to provide a solid guarantee for the safe and stable operation of China's space station in orbit. The advantage of a light boat is its small size and light weight. Its self weight is about 5 tons, with an upward transport capacity of over 1.8 tons and a downward transport capacity of 2 tons. ”Chang Liang, chief designer of the light boat cargo spaceship and researcher of the Institute of Micro Satellite Innovation of the Chinese Academy of Sciences, introduced. The loading capacity of the light cargo spacecraft is about 9 cubic meters, and the volume of the cargo compartment is 27 cubic meters, which can carry astronauts' daily necessities, scientific experimental equipment, scientific payloads, etc. The cabin adopts a 4-layer shelving mode, with a total of 40 cargo compartments. To meet special cargo needs, corresponding interfaces are also reserved on the shelves. The integrated single cabin configuration design is a prominent feature of light cargo spacecraft. On the premise of meeting mission requirements, this configuration can improve space utilization, greatly reduce the external dimensions of the light boat, and adapt to multiple types of rockets, meeting the needs of rapid launch. ”Shu Rong, commander in chief of the light boat cargo spaceship and secretary of the Party Committee of the Institute of Micro Satellite Innovation of the Chinese Academy of Sciences, said. Intelligence is also a major feature of light cargo spacecraft. The light boat is equipped with an intelligent cargo transportation management system, which can achieve intelligent identification, positioning, and management of goods. ”Shu Rong said that astronauts can quickly find the required items through voice interaction and other methods, improving the efficiency of cargo retrieval and delivery. Chang Liang stated that the Qingzhou cargo spacecraft can not only transport conventional goods such as astronauts' daily necessities and scientific experimental equipment, but also carry various experimental payloads, supporting manned or unmanned space science payloads and various in orbit experiments, meeting the diverse needs of the space station and enhancing its scientific research and application value. It is worth noting that the Qingzhou cargo spacecraft has also introduced the concept and technological means of commercial aerospace. For example, for the first time, the business model of using a cargo transportation system to grasp the overall situation was adopted, which combined the transportation with the spacecraft more closely and achieved the overall optimization design of the system; Introduce commercial aerospace concepts to promote rapid iteration and application of new ideas, devices, and materials in the aerospace field.
